#flashMessage{background:#fec;color:#600;padding:0.5em;font-family: Geneva, Arial, Helvetica,fantasy, sans-serif;font-size:1em;text-align:center;border-color:#FF002B;border-width:1px;border-style:solid;}
.validation-failed {border:1px solid #FF3300;color:#FF3300;}
#registro label {font:bold 11px Verdana, Arial, Helvetica, sans-serif; float: left;width: 30%; text-align:right;padding:5px; color: #333333;
}
#registro br {clear: left;
}
#registro input:focus, textarea:focus {
	background:#EAEAEA;
	border: 1px solid #333333;
}
.flags {
	margin: 3px;
}
#registro input, textarea {
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
	background: #FF9900;
}
a:link {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color: #000000;
}
a:hover {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color: #FF9900;
	text-decoration: none;
}
a:visited {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
}
a:active {
	font: 12px Verdana, Arial, Helvetica, sans-serif;
	color: #333333;
}